Article 1
The position to be taken on the Union’s behalf at the sixteenth meetings of the Conference of the Parties to the Basel Convention shall be the following:
(a) | the Union shall not support the proposal for amendments to Article 6(2) of the Convention, as submitted by the Russian Federation; |
(b) | the Union shall continue to support the adoption of amendments to Annex IV and certain entries in Annexes II and IX of the Convention. If needed in order to ensure that a consensus is found on an amendment of Annex IV to the Convention, the Union may show flexibility and agree to depart from the proposal that it submitted for consideration at the fifteenth meeting of the Conference of the Parties, and support other possible changes that could achieve the same objectives as those that underpin the Union’s proposals concerning Annex IV to the Convention, and that do not undermine the Union’s legal regime on the management and shipment of waste. |
Article 2
Refinement of the position referred to in Article 1 point (b), in light of developments at the sixteenth meeting of the Conference of the Parties, may be agreed upon by representatives of the Union, in consultation with the Member States, during on-the-spot coordination meetings, without further decision of the Council.
Article 3
This Decision shall enter into force on the date of its adoption.
